    Yes, we have also had reporting issues with CT units as per my similar post that Robbie already linked to. The guidance from NCVER is that the start and end date of the CT unit should be the date the CT is administratively processed, so when the RTO grants the CT status.

    So it would make sense if aXcelerate automatically applied this date logic when applying the CT status to units within the system.

    Users can manually change the unit if needed but currently, every user needs to be manually changing dates to actually be compliant with reporting if they are using the system to automatically enter the CT status.

    We've been doing some research and we plan on correcting this in an upcoming release.

    Our research has landed us on proposing the following logic for the default dates:

    • If the course has commenced, then the Start and End date of the CT units will be today
    • If the course is in the future, then the Start and End date of the CT units will be the course commencement date

    Given the above, would there be any reason to need to adjust the dates?

    Currently it's a manual two step process. Prior to the commencement date of the class, our process is to use the 'NR' status to flag the units that the students have a CT with and use 'NYS' for the units that will become 'CA'.

    Once the commencement date occurs, we then go back and update the 'NR' flagged units to 'CT'.  This is done to avoid generating the error if we set the 'CT units' with the CT status when the enrolment is first created prior to the commencement date.

    The main problem is that we can have classes with over 100 students that may have one or more units that need to be reported with the 'CT' status, so having to eyeball those units and making sure we change the correct units is pretty labour intensive.
